IMlll.ADKI.PIIlA. Dee. X- lu the
Mile of Collin-, the CluentfO Atiifii
enns obtuiucd olio of the jfionto-t -co-
ond lm-onicn that ever plnyed nt tho
middle luisr. lie i- '27 jonr- old mid
i n irsulnnU of Coliimhin univoivitv.
where lie leeeived liw wirly liH-olnll
education.
Since ho became n rogiilur on the
Athletics he wn en-ily the -tu'r of
Connie .Muck'- 100.000 infield. He
i- one of the iiiieke-t-wittcd men on
the ball field mid tlii-, combined with
lit- wonderful -kill u- n fielder, run
nor nnd batter, luw made him i kiiiK
of tho diamond. Ho tin- led the
American Icuuiie n.- u lm-c runner mid
alwny.- lias been well up iu luittinc
nnd n n run getter. Hi bulling uv
eraac, in the ca-on just eln-ed. wiin
.ii 14, lie lieitiyr second to Ty Cobb, who
led the lenpiic.
Colltb-' sale lo the Chicago club i
tho i'ir-t break iu M.nck'- kichI in
field which hn- won pennants and
world' clianiiioii-liui-. Uiimor lm
it that Baker will be the next to go.
n rcMirt fiom the wo-t -everal days
ago -tatiug that the fnmou- Ikuh-iiiii
hitter wa- about to 'iiuip to the Fed-oral-'.
H.iker hn- not denied the re
port. .

Owing to the luablllt of two 01
tho couucllmen lo be prontut utttho
Joint meeting of the city councilnni
charter coiainlsslou bcheduleil for
Wednesday morniiiK, Mnor I'unlln
this mornliij; roquested the meinbers
to hold their meotlni; WcdnoHdny
eveulm;. It Is hoped to. commvueu
work promptly a 7 o'clock.
Ask Brvan's Altl
WASHIXOTO.W Doc. S. At a
meeting or tho governing board of
tho I'nu-Amerlcan 1'nlon toilay a. re
solution wna ntlopted asUlnn Secre
tary Dry an to appoint a commlptilon
of nine of their own number to ntudy
practical steps which wfil ufliert the
rights of neutrals of the wentorn hem
iriphero in the Huropenn conflict.
